Panasonic Introduces TC-L42D2 and TC-L37D2 LED-LCD HDTVs

Panasonic Corporation of North America introduced LED-backlight models to its expanded 2010 line of VIERA LCD HDTVs at the 2010 Consumer Electronics Show.
LED-LCD televisions position white LEDs arranged around the inside frame of the TV along with a special light diffusion panel designed to spread the light evenly behind the LCD panel, resulting in a uniform color range across the screen. The technology also allows for thinner panels. IPS panels deliver a 178° wide viewing angle and bright, clear images from most any location in the room, thereby increasing the viewing angle…

Panasonic Releases Arrival Of First TRU2WAY Hdtvs At Retail

Panasonic, the consumer electronics industry leader in the development and application of tru2way technology, and Comcast Corporation, the nation's leading provider of entertainment, information and communications today announced the arrival of the first tru2way VIERA HDTVs at Abt Electronics in Glenview, IL and officially declared the tru2way platform active in Chicago and Denver.
Tru2way technology is being used to create a common software platform that will enable cable companies, consumer electronics companies, content developers, network programmers and others to extend interactivity to the TV set and other kinds of devices…
